Kirkby-in-Furness station might be quaint, but it’s well-equipped for the essentials. While there’s no ticket office, passengers can conveniently collect their tickets from available machines at the station. Smartcards are issued here, although there are no validators. For those needing assistance, conductors on trains can help, and the station hosts customer help points. Step-free access, which is a Category B feature, ensures passengers with mobility impairments can use ramps to access certain parts of the station. Although the station offers seating areas, there are no waiting rooms or accessible toilets available.
When it comes to parking and secure bicycle storage, Kirkby-in-Furness provides six hoops for bicycles on Platform 1, complete with CCTV for added security. However, be prepared, as other amenities like refreshments, ATMs, and Wi-Fi are not available on site. Should you require additional information while at the station, you can dial the help line at 08002006060.
Seamless onward travel from Kirkby-in-Furness is a breeze. If you need to venture further by bus, rail replacement services are conveniently located at bus stops on the A595, close to local landmarks like the Burlington Inn. Taxis can also be booked, offering more personalized journeys; more details can be found through Northern Railway Taxis. Additionally, bus services can be contacted via Busline at 0871 200 2233. Unfortunately, while bicycle hire is available in the area, it is not offered directly from the station.

Wavertree Technology Park station is a well-equipped hub designed to facilitate a smooth journey for everyone. Ticket purchase and collection are straightforward with an accessible ticket office open from early hours (5:00 AM on weekdays) until late at night (12:20 AM). For added convenience, there are ticket machines available for collecting tickets purchased online. The station's commitment to accessibility is evident with features like step-free access throughout, making it a 'Category A' station. Facilities like acc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and ramp access ensure that all travelers are catered for.
Though some amenities such as toilets and refreshment facilities are lacking, the station compensates with extensive help and support services. Should you need support, staff assistance is available for most of the day, and customer help points are stationed for added assistance. It's noteworthy that the CCTV enhances security measures across the premises.
For onward travel, Wavertree Technology Park station is well connected. Local bus services, such as the SMART 1 bus service, provide convenient routes through Liverpool, while a taxi service is accessible for those preferring private travel options. Rail replacement services are located just outside the station, ensuring continued connectivity during unavoidable service interruptions.
